My Isolation Diaries: Stay At Home and Enjoy Small Pleasures

13 April 2020 · 4 Comments

Yes, its getting tedious but I have to count my blessings. As long as I have food, water, books and DJ (and cake!) around I can hardly complain. I thought it would be nice to share some photos from our home during this lockdown while you stay at home.

Stay At home Isolation diaries

Work from Home

DJ got himself this table but I have been using it everyday. This was definitely the best work from home buy!

Pink flowers spring isolation diaries

Taking joy from small pleasures – it seemed like these flowers bloomed in like a day!

Jenny Mustard Youtube Stay At home Isolation diaries

Make Weekends Special

I made sure you have a special Sunday evening. I sat down to watch some of my favourite Youtuber with some spicy Indian snacks and a cold coffee. Its always great to have something to look forward to and is my self care.

Stay At home Isolation diaries

Reading

In the afternoon I move to the bedroom to enjoy the sunshine that comes in. Reading in bed with the sun on your face – is there anything better?

Exercise in the park

Exercise

We have been going to the park to exercise everyday. Honestly, our flat is so tiny we can’t really exercise too intensely in it. I need to do some exercise to manage the general stress and ensure I am tired enough to sleep.

Whiskey Stay At home Isolation diaries

Routine

We make sure to have a different routine during the weekend. We spend Saturday night having some drinks in front of the computer, chatting on video with friends and that has become something I look forward to just like I would have looked forward to every normal weekend.

Coffee flat lay and books

Stay At home Isolation diaries

I hope you guys enjoyed with simple post and everyone had a good weekend. I would love to know how you guys have ensured you have things to look forward to. Its really important to make plans, demarcate your work space and space for rest as well as your working day and have plans you look forward to during the weekend. They don’t need it be elaborate but as you can see, just the thought of sitting down with coffee and snacks to watch some videos make me so happy.
